Fetch An Additional Cloe API Endpoint

All data which is fetched from the Cloe API is stored within the this.state.cloeData object of the App component.

Each fetched endpoint will get an object within this.state.cloeData which is named after the endpoint, eg:

{
    "cloeData": {
        "/binding":
        {
            "can_step": true,
            "is_connected": true
        },
        "/simulation":
        {
            "sim_time": 100,
            "step": 100
        }
    }
}

To fetch an additional endpoint, just add it to the this.thirdPhaseEndpoints array of App, which is defined in the constructor of the component:

this.thirdPhaseEndpoints = [
  "/simulation",
  "/triggers/queue",
  "/triggers/history",
  "/uuid",
  "/version"
];

After that, you can use the fetched data in your components:

<Simulation simulation={cloeData["/simulation"]} />
